The Second Meeting of the First Session of the Eighth Parliament will end today, Friday, 6th of August, 2021. The Meeting, which began on Tuesday, 25th May, 2021 saw a total of 4 Bills presented to the House.

These Bills are;

• National Centre for the Coordination of Early Warning and Response Mechanisms Bill, 2021

• Office of the Special Prosecutor (Amendment) Bill, 2021

• Criminal Offences (Amendment) Bill, 2021

• Promotion of Proper Human Sexual Rights and Ghanaian Family Values Bill, 2021

A total of 801 questions were filed during the Meeting. Out of this number, 532 were admitted and 204 of the questions were answered by the respective Sector Ministers. A total of 29 urgent and 175 oral questions with eight (Private Members’ Motions were filed. The Chartered Institute of Bankers, Ghana Regulations, 2021 was the only Legislative Instrument presented to the House during this meeting.

The Finance Minister attended upon the House to deliver the Mid-Year Review of the Budget Statement and Economic Policy of the Government of Ghana and Supplementary Estimate for the 2021 financial year.

During this Meeting, Parliament joined the various Ministries, Departments and Agencies to undertake the National Tree Planting Exercise as part of the green Ghana campaign to sustain the environment, protect and restore ecosystems and address land-based pollution.

The various Committees met as part of Parliament’s oversight duties and they presented their reports to plenary for further scrutiny and adoption. The Public Accounts Committee and the Appointments

Committee sat in public. The Appointments Committee vetted and passed a total of eighty-one Ministers and Deputy Minister and the Special Prosecutor nominated by His Excellency, Nana Addo Dankwa Akufo-Addo.

The Angolan President, H.E João Manuel Gonsalves Lourenço on a three day state visit to Ghana, addressed the August House on Tuesday 3rd August, 2021.

Other events during this Meeting include the Inauguration of the Management Committee of Parliamentary Friendship Associations and the Conferment of the Millennium Excellence Award for Member of Parliament of the Decade on the Rt. Hon Speaker of Parliament.

The House is expected to commence the Third Meeting of the First Session on 19th October 2021.
